The Role
Job Summary & ResponsibilitiesResponsibilities include, but are not limited to:
  • Portfolio management reporting.
  • Perform financial analysis on credits.
  • Assist and observe the commercial lending underwriting process.
  • Assist the credit department on their annual review of commercial credits.
  • Prepare cash flows, debt to income, and loan to value worksheets.
  • Enter data for financial covenants.
  • Financial Covenant review, input, and testing.
